Transaction 66e690f30e26a26be1b7355ebc335a31f966f33d6da7d6e0c0567341fc03ab2e

1 Input
2 Outputs
  • 66e690f30e26a26be1b7355ebc335a31f966f33d6da7d6e0c0567341fc03ab2e:0
  • value  100000
    address  3KoVmvXnYzf3ZjW1xfkjgegNBuk5c8TeGV
  • 66e690f30e26a26be1b7355ebc335a31f966f33d6da7d6e0c0567341fc03ab2e:1
  • value  100565
    address  3GXigKqRZ8PRD4YVSRCm14ZST6DBm5yuVT